运行效果图:代码:第一个类1 package com.oracle.demo03;
2
3 public class Car {
4 String color;
5 int size;
6 String pinpai;
7 }第二个类(主方法)1 package com.oracle.demo03;
2 import java.util.Arra
转载
2023-07-17 22:19:11
25阅读
1、快速失败和安全失败 1)、快速失败 在用迭代器遍历一个集合对象时,如果遍历过程中对集合对象的内容进行了修改(增加、删除、修改),则会抛出ConcurrentModificationException。如下:List<Integer> list = new Arra
转载
2024-01-30 03:10:27
25阅读
在 Java 中,我们经常会使用到一些处理缓存数据的集合类,这些集合类都有自己的特点,今天主要分享下 Java 集合中几种经常用的 Map、List、Set。目录1、Map一、背景二、Map家族三、HashMap、Hashtable等四、HashMap 底层数据结构2、List一、List 包括的子类二、ArrayList三、ArrayList 源码分析四、LinkedList
转载
2023-06-25 14:45:56
35阅读
当你需要一本电子书时,你会在哪里进行搜索下载呢?某个电子书网站吗?往往仅靠一两个电子书网站的资源是无法满足我们需求的,面对一些冷门的电子书资源更是无从下手。想要最大可能找到自己需要的电子书我们就需要”广撒网”,,让你一次就可以搜索70多个电子书网站。...
原创
2022-03-15 15:54:12
1407阅读
当你需要一本电子书时,你会在哪里进行搜索下载呢?某个电子书网站吗?往往仅靠一两个电子书网站的资源是无法满足我们需求的,面对一些冷门的电子书资源更是无从下手。想要最大可能找到自己需要的电子书我们就需要”广撒网”,一个网站不行我们就搜十个网站,总有你一个可以找到你需要的资源,但一个一个的去搜索必然是耗时费力的,今天就给大家分享两个电子书资源网站集合工具,让你一次就可以搜索70多个电子书网站。...
原创
2021-05-20 21:16:06
1573阅读
文章目录有序集合概述命令应用场景 有序集合概述Redis 有序集合和集合一样也是 string 类型元素的集合,且不允许重复的成员。不同的是每个元素都会关联一个 double 类型的分数。redis 正是通过分数来为集合中的成员进行从小到大的排序。有序集合的成员是唯一的,但分数(score)却可以重复。对于相同分数的成员会按照字母序的顺序进行排序。集合是通过哈希表实现的,所以添加,删除,查找的复
转载
2023-09-26 18:04:59
75阅读
# Redis有序集合:查看元素是否存在
## 引言
Redis是一款开源的内存数据结构存储系统,它支持多种数据类型,包括字符串、列表、哈希表、集合和有序集合。有序集合是一种非常有用的数据类型,它可以存储多个成员,并为每个成员分配一个分数,通过分数来对成员进行排序。在实际应用中,我们经常需要对有序集合进行查询操作,判断某个元素是否存在于有序集合中。本文将介绍如何使用Redis有序集合的相关命令
原创
2023-09-24 16:41:55
129阅读
# 如何实现Java书
作为一名经验丰富的开发者,我将向你介绍如何实现一个简单的Java书。下面是整个实现过程的流程图:
| 步骤 | 描述 |
| --- | --- |
| 1 | 创建一个Java类 |
| 2 | 定义类的属性 |
| 3 | 定义类的方法 |
| 4 | 编写实例化类的代码 |
| 5 | 调用类的方法并输出结果 |
现在让我们一步一步地实现这个Java书。
##
原创
2023-08-03 20:10:18
38阅读
学习Java不仅需要大量的练习也需要阅读一些优秀的书籍。通过优秀的书籍掌握高层次的理论从而更好的理解Java语言和功能,也可以学得更快。而JAVA的书很多,良莠不齐。笔者刚学习Java时就因为找不到好书而走了不少弯路,浪费了不少时间。通过网上一些学习和推荐,自己也看了一些书,觉得下面的这10本书是学习Java书籍中比较经典的,万变不离其宗嘛,虽然有些书老了点,但其Java编程思想可一点都不老!1.
转载
2023-07-10 10:36:12
97阅读
书是人类不可或缺的精神食粮。正如高尔基所言:书是人类进步的阶梯。借名人名言给大家推荐一些对Java学习有用的经典书籍,对程序员来说,我觉得最佳学习方式还是看书,看视频花费时间太长,而阅读博客则不够系统。对Java初学者最好的方式就是找到一本经典的好书,然后啃完它。当然,我还是推荐大家有时间写写博客,毕竟好记性不如烂笔头,许多的工作经验,不记录会随着时间的推移也终究会被遗忘,看书也一样,看到重点动手
转载
2023-07-01 17:17:02
116阅读
作者@TechGuidex背景面试时间:3.6面试岗位:C++开发面试类型:实习有很多首次参加校招或者实习的小伙伴,声哥提醒下注意两点:对于面试,保持松弛感和准备好八股文、熟悉好项目一样重要,有时候和面试官聊得来就体现在这种松弛感营造的氛围。对于笔试,前几次可以当作练练手,第一就是把往年的笔试真题自己练习下,出门刷笔经里已经准备好了,第二就是对于一些小细节留心,比如数据类型限制,据声哥不完全统计
转载
2023-11-03 06:16:55
276阅读
java程序设计实用教程 (第3版) 叶核亚 习题答案 所有答案1—12章.doc还剩46页未读,继续阅读下载文档到电脑,马上远离加班熬夜!亲,很抱歉,此页已超出免费预览范围啦!如果喜欢就下载吧,价低环保!内容要点:【答】基于 JSP 的 Web 应用结构有两种:两层浏览器/服务器结构,三层浏览器/ 服务器结构12.12 JSP 中定义了哪些标记?它们扩展了 HTML 语言的哪些功能?【答】 声明
转载
2023-09-12 11:08:47
32阅读
金三银四跳槽季面经(一)主要和大家分享了B站推荐算法工程师的面经,今天和大家分享下笔者在小红书的面经。相比于金三银四跳槽季面经(一)中非LeetCode原题占比较大的情况,小红书的题目基本都是LeetCode原题,其中一道medium题,一道hard题。小红书坐标:黄浦区新天地面试岗位:推荐算法工程师面试形式:视频面试面试难度:☆☆☆☆小红书是视频面试,由于笔者比较着急,因此三轮视频面试在三天内全
转载
2023-09-16 07:05:07
177阅读
后端题编程题:import java.util.Scanner;
/**
* 输入:10 [2,3,5]
* 输出:4
*/
public class Main {
static int count = 0; //全局变量。用于统计组合的个数
public static void main(String[] args) {
Scanner sc = ne
转载
2023-10-02 22:28:26
199阅读
Java是时下最流行的编程语言之一。市面上也出现了适合初学者的大量书籍。但是对于那些在Java编程上淫浸多时的开发人员而言,这些书的内容未免显得过于简单和冗余了。那些适合初学者的书籍看着真想打瞌睡,有木有。想找高级点的Java书籍吧,又不知道哪些适合自己。别急,雪中送炭的来了:下面我将分享的书单绝对值得拥有。ps,我也尽力避免列出为特定软件或框架或认证的Java书,因为我觉得那不是纯Java书。译
转载
2023-09-07 10:40:03
70阅读
最近在学习Collection时发现Set集合的一个显著特点: 不包含重复元素. 经过测试之后发现Set集合在向其添加元素时add()和addAll()方法就对元素进行了"审查", 对比查看是否为尚未存在的元素然后选择是否添加进去. 关于这两种方法底层是如何实现的, 就是我在这里想要说明的.我们知道Set集合是建立在Map的基础之上, 其绝大多数方法构造时都是直接引用了Map中的方法.这里我们先
转载
2023-08-22 11:09:35
111阅读
public static List join(Map map, String separator) {
if (map == null) {
return null;
}
List list = new ArrayList();
if (map == null || map.size() == 0) {
return list;
}
for (Map.Entry entry : map.entr
转载
2023-06-05 14:25:04
206阅读
零、背景公司最近有个爬虫的项目,先拿小红书下手,但是小红书很多内容 web 端没有,只能用 app 爬,于是了解到 Appium 这个强大的框架,即可以做自动化测试,也可以用来当自动化爬虫。本文的代码只是一个简单的 spike,没有太多深入的实践。后续如果有深挖,我会来补充的。一、介绍Appium 实际上继承了 Selenium(一个流行的 web 浏览器自动化测试框架), 也是利用 Webdri
在做小红书时,GPS发布图文笔记应该注意以下几点:注重图文结合,营造舒适的视觉体验。图文应该能够有效地反映GPS产品的特点,如品牌标识、产品参数以及产品使用方法等,从而吸引更多用户的关注。发布的图文笔记应该是有视觉感染力的,要做到图文结合,把文字、图片、视频等多种资源结合起来,使内容更加丰富,更有说服力。图文笔记要有趣,具有较强的吸引力。发布图文笔记时,要注意用词生动、趣味性,使读者感到新颖,以此
转载
2023-12-11 22:45:37
163阅读
概述Java中集合整体上分为两大类:Collections和Map一、CollectionCollection是一个接口,他没法直接进行实现,它定义了集合类一些公有的方法,比较常用的方法包括: ① int size(); 返回集合汇总元素的数量(集合的大小); ② boolean isEmpty(); 返回集合是否为空,true表示空; ③ boolean contains(Object o);
转载
2023-06-02 15:28:57
269阅读